Description: The occupation of an Army 1st Sergeant Airborne is a leadership role within the United States Army, specifically in the airborne division. The 1st Sergeant is responsible for leading and managing a company-sized unit of soldiers, ensuring their readiness for combat missions. They play a crucial role in maintaining discipline, morale, and welfare of the soldiers under their command. Additionally, they serve as a liaison between the enlisted soldiers and the commanding officers, providing guidance, mentorship, and support.
